1.Efficacy of Cerebellar Transcranial Magnetic Stimulation in Treating Essential Tremor: A Randomized, Sham-Controlled Trial
Ahmad Farag Ibrahim EL-ADAWY ; Mohamed Al-Bahay M. G. REDA ; Ali Mahmoud AHMED ; Mohamed Hamed RASHAD ; Mohamed Ahmed ZAKI ; Mohie-eldin Tharwat MOHAMED ; Mohammad Ali Saeed HASSAN ; Mohammad Fathi ABDULSALAM ; Abdelmonem M HASSAN ; Ahmed Fathy MOHAMED ; Abdel-Ghaffar Ismail FAYED ; Mostafa MESHREF ; Fathy Mahmoud MANSOUR ; Ahmed E. SARHAN ; Ahmed Hassan ELSHESHINY ; Elsayed ABED
Journal of Clinical Neurology 2024;20(4):378-384
Background:
and Purpose Repetitive transcranial magnetic stimulation (rTMS) of the cerebellar hemisphere represents a new option in treating essential tremor (ET) patients. We aimed to determine the efficacy of cerebellar rTMS in treating ET using different protocols regarding the number of sessions, exposure duration, and follow-up duration.
Methods:
A randomized sham-controlled trial was conducted, in which 45 recruit patients were randomly allocated to 2 groups. The first (active group) comprised 23 patients who were exposed to 12 sessions of active rTMS with 900 pulses of 1-Hz rTMS at 90% of the resting motor threshold daily on each side of the cerebellar hemispheres over 4 weeks. The second group (sham group) comprised 22 patients who were exposed to 12 sessions of sham rTMS. Both groups were reassessed at baseline and after 1 day, 1 month, 2 months, and 3 months using the Fahn-Tolosa-Marin tremor-rating scale (FTM).
Results:
Demographic characteristics did no differ between the two groups. There were significant reductions both in FTM subscores A and B and in the FTM total score in the active-rTMS group during the period of assessment and after 3 months (p=0.031 and 0.011, respectively).However, subscore C did not change significantly from baseline when assessed at 2 and 3 months (p=0.073 and 0.236, respectively). Furthermore, the global assessment score was significantly higher in the active-rTMS group (p>0.001).
Conclusions
Low-frequency rTMS over the cerebellar cortex for 1 month showed relative safety and long-lasting efficacy in patients with ET. Further large-sample clinical trials are needed that include different sites of stimulation and longer follow-ups.
2.Epidemiological, and molecular Infectious Disease investigation of Canine parvovirus-2infection in Egypt
Eman Farag AMMAR ; Yamen Mohammed HEGAZY ; Magdy AL-GAABARY ; Samah M. MOSAD ; Mohamed SALEM ; Mohamed MARZOK ; Fadhel HOUSAWI ; Mohamed AL-ALI ; Abdulrahman ALHAIDER ; Amin TAHOUN
Journal of Veterinary Science 2024;25(4):e56-
Objective:
This study examined the risk factors and survival outcomes of dogs infected with CPV-2. Molecular characterization of CPV-2 genotypes circulating in Egypt was performed to determine the evolution of CPV-2 nationally and globally.
Methods:
An age-matched case-control study was conducted on 47 control and 47 CPVinfected dogs. Conditional logistic regression analysis examined the association between the potential risk factors and CPE in dogs. Survival analysis was performed to determine the survival pattern of the infected dogs. Thirteen fecal samples from infected dogs were collected to confirm the CPV genotype by CPV-2 VP2 gene sequencing, assembly of nucleotide sequences, and phylogenic analysis.
Results:
Unvaccinated and roamer dogs had eight and 2.3 times higher risks of CPV infection than vaccinated dogs and non-roamer dogs, respectively. The risk of death from CPE was high among dogs without routine visits to veterinary clinics and among non-roamer dogs.Molecular characterization of CPV-2 confirmed its genotype identity and relationship with the CPV-2 c and b clade types.
Conclusions
and Relevance: This study highlights the potential factors for CPE control, especially vaccination and preventing dogs from roaming freely outside houses. Isolated CPV genotypes are closely related to southern Asian genotypes, suggesting a substantial opportunity for global transmission.

4.Development and assessment of nano drug delivery systems for combined delivery of rosuvastatin and ezetimibe
Ali Metwally MOHAMED ; El-Yamani Ibrahim EL-ZAWAHRY ; Maher Amer ALI ; Diaa Farrag IBRAHIM ; Shereen Ahmed SABRY ; Omnia Mohamed SARHAN
The Korean Journal of Physiology and Pharmacology 2024;28(3):275-284
Worldwide, cardiovascular disease is the main cause of death, which accordingly increased by hyperlipidemia. Hyperlipidemia therapy can include lifestyle changes and medications to control cholesterol levels. Statins are the medications of the first choice for dealing with lipid abnormalities. Rosuvastatin founds to control high lipid levels by hindering liver production of cholesterol and to achieve the targeted levels of low-density lipoprotein cholesterol, another lipid lowering agents named ezetimibe may be used as an added therapy. Both rosuvastatin and ezetimibe have low bioavailability which will stand as barrier to decrease cholesterol levels, because of such depictions, formulations of this combined therapy in nanotechnology will be of a great assistance. Our study demonstrated preparations of nanoparticles of this combined therapy, showing their physical characterizations, and examined their behavior in laboratory conditions and vivo habitation. The mean particle size was uniform, polydispersity index and zeta potential of formulations were found to be in the ranges of (0.181–0.72) and (–13.4 to –6.24), respectively. Acceptable limits of entrapment efficiency were affirmed with appearance of spherical and uniform nanoparticles. In vitro testing showed a sustained release of drug exceeded 90% over 24 h. In vivo study revealed an enhanced dissolution and bioavailability from loaded nanoparticles, which was evidenced by calculated pharmacokinetic parameters using triton for hyperlipidemia induction. Stability studies were performed and assured that the formulations are kept the same up to one month. Therefore, nano formulations is a suitable transporter for combined therapy of rosuvastatin and ezetimibe with improvement in their dissolution and bioavailability.
5.Prevalence of methicillin-resistant Staphylococcus aureus on cellphones of healthcare workers in Najran University hospital, Najran City (Saudi Arabia)
Amna Mohammed Idris Musa ; Nada Elsir Ahmed Fagir ; Mugahed Ali Al-khadher ; Mohammed Abdulrahman Alshahrani ; Mohammed Hassan Nahari ; Mohamed Aleraky Saleh ; Itedal Abdelraheem Mohamed Ahmed
Malaysian Journal of Microbiology 2023;19(no.3):301-307
Aims:
Mobile phones are used extensively by healthcare workers (HCWs) who are unaware of the amount of
contamination these phones carry and act as reservoirs for organisms causing hospital-acquired infections. This investigation was aimed to find the prevalence of methicillin-resistant Staphylococcus aureus (MRSA) contamination and antimicrobial resistance patterns of isolates from HCW’s cellphones.
Methodology and results:
This study was a hospital-based cross-sectional study. A total of 120 samples were isolated from HCWs’ cellphones and subjected to culture and sensitivity as per the standard guidelines. Five (18.1%) out of 120
collected samples were from 11 lab technicians’ phones and were positive for S. aureus and 6.25% were obtained from 48 nurses’ cellphone swabs.
Conclusion, significance and impact of study
The findings of this study reveal that HCWs’ cellphones could be apossible source of infection since a high prevalence of MRSA was found on lab technicians and nurse cellphone sample swabs. On the other hand, all S. aureus isolates were resistant to methicillin and ceftazidime. Also, no significant relationship between the prevalence of MRSA was detected.
6.Abdominoplasty Panniculus as a Source for Human Acellular Dermis: A Preliminary Report
Nayef Abdulrahman. LOURI ; Nigamananda DEY ; Rashed N. ALHASAN ; Safa Hassan ABDULLA ; Mohamed ELSAKKA ; Rasheeqa GULREEZ ; Abdulla Hassan DARWISH ; Balamuthu KADALMANI ; Khalid Bin Ali Al KHALIFA
Tissue Engineering and Regenerative Medicine 2022;19(4):727-738
BACKGROUND:
In extensive deep dermal burn injuries, split-thickness skin graft (STSG) has been the most preferred treatment option for resurfacing burn wounds. A thick split-thickness skin graft is ideal for preventing graft contracture but is associated with delayed donor healing and the lack of adequate donor skin. When applied with STSG, the dermal substitutes offer better-reconstructed skin than STSG alone. Human-derived acellular dermal matrix (HADM) obtained from cadaver skin is a dermal equivalent with good clinical outcomes. However, high cost and limited cadaver donor skin availability limit its clinical utility. Developing a low-cost preparation method and finding an alternate source of human donated skin can help reduce the cost. The objective of this study was to explore the feasibility of making HADM from abdominoplasty panniculus skin.
METHODS:
Skin samples were collected from the abdominoplasty panniculus of ten eligible donors with their informed consent. A combination of low-cost reagents-sodium chloride and hypotonic solution (water for injection) was used for decellularizing the skin. Characterization of the prepared Acellular Dermis Matrix prototype was done.
RESULTS:
The skin was deepidermized with one molar NaCl treatment at 37 °C for 24 h. The deepidermized dermis became acellular with hypotonic solution treatment at 4 °C for two weeks. The hematoxylin and eosin staining and cytotoxicity test confirmed the acellularity and non-cytotoxicity of the prepared HADM prototype. The HADM prototype also facilitated the formation of neo-epithelium in the 3D cell co-culture model.
CONCLUSION
This study confirms that abdominoplasty panniculus can be a viable alternative for HADM preparation. Further characterization studies are required to prove the concept.

8.Parents’ Awareness And Perception Of Children’s Refractive Error. A Qualitative Study
Noof Ali Salim Al Ghailani ; Babu Noushad ; Faraz Khurshid ; Galal Mohamed Ismail
Malaysian Journal of Public Health Medicine 2020;20(3):85-91
Uncorrected refractive error is the leading cause of moderate and severe visual impairment across the globe. An important driver for early detection and management of refractive errors among children is appropriate parental awareness. This study aims to understand the awareness and perception among parents of children with refractive errors utilizing the conceptual framework of Health Belief Model. This qualitative study focused to conduct semi-structured interviews of parents who sought eye care for their children. Thirty-five parents who visited an eye care center for refractive error correction of their children between 5 to 15 years of age were purposively selected. The four constructs of the Health Belief Model (perceived susceptibility, perceived severity, perceived benefits and perceived barriers) were applied to prepare the interview guide. The voice records of participants were transcribed verbatim, coded and qualitatively analyzed to generate relevant themes. All participants were well aware of refractive errors and the implications of them on the visual and social development of children if they leave the errors untreated. However,there were varying perception about refractive error leading to serious consequences. The enanced quality of life with proper refractive correction prompted parents to seek timely eyecare for their children.
9. Raspberry ketone attenuates high-fat diet-induced obesity by improving metabolic homeostasis in rats
Ali ALKALADI ; Mohammed BAESHEN ; Haytham ALI ; Mohamed AFIFI ; Ammar AL-FARGA ; Haytham ALI ; Aaser ABDELAZIM ; Mohamed AFIFI ; Aaser ABDELAZIM
Asian Pacific Journal of Tropical Biomedicine 2020;10(1):18-22
To investigate the molecular mechanisms of the antiobese effect of raspberry ketone against high-fat diet fed rats. Methods: Fifty adult male rats were randomly assigned to receive a standard diet, a high fat diet, and the high-fat diet and 0.5%, 1% or 2% raspberry ketone. Body weight, biochemical parameters and gene expression of CCAAT enhancer-binding protein (C/EBP)-d, fatty acid synthase (FAS), acetyl CoA carboxylase (ACC), peroxisome proliferator-activated receptor alpha (PPAR-a), hormone-sensitive lipase (HSL) and hepatic carnitine palmitoyltransferase 1 A (CPT1A) were investigated. Results: Body weight, blood glucose, insulin, total lipids, triacylglycerols, total cholesterol and low-density lipoprotein cholesterol were increased in high-fat diet fed rats. These high fat diet-induced changes were attenuated by treatment with raspberry ketone. High-density lipoprotein cholesterol was decreased in highfat diet fed rats but increased in rats treated with raspberry ketone. Molecular investigations showed induction of gene expression of C/EBP-d , FAS, ACC, CPT1A and inhibition of gene expression of PPAR-a and HSL in high-fat diet fed rats as compared with control. Raspberry ketone treament reversed these changes except CPT1A. Conclusions: Raspberry ketone can prevent obesity induced by a high-fat diet in rats by induction of the expression of enzymes, controlling lipolysis and fatty acids b oxidation as well as inhibition of gene expressions of adipogenic factors.
10.Dilemma in Chronic Extrusion of Medial Meniscus with Unicompartmental Osteoarthritis in Middle Aged: A Case Report
Qi Qi Choo, Seow Hui Teo, Mohamed Zubair Mohamed Al-Fayyadh, Mohamed Razif Mohamed Ali, Wuey Min Ng
Malaysian Journal of Medicine and Health Sciences 2019;15(3):155-157
Abstract
Medial meniscus root tear (MMRT) is uncommon and is often associated with osteoarthritis during presentation. Whether it is a cause or effect, it is still debatable at this point of time. However, when a combination of injuries occurs in a middle age group patient, a careful examination before offering a treatment is advised. We herein report a case of a middle-aged gentleman suffering from both arthritis and MMRT.
